What the Research Actually Shows

Dr. Lisa Feldman Barrett, a neuroscientist at Northeastern University whose work on brain predictive processing has reshaped how researchers understand emotional regulation, has described the brain's fundamental operating principle as one of constant energy budgeting. The modern professional's brain, she and her colleagues argue, is perpetually running at a deficit — predicting threats, managing social complexity, and processing information at a pace the human nervous system was never designed to sustain.

When that deficit is interrupted by an environment of genuine safety, natural beauty, and temporal spaciousness, the brain does not merely rest. It reorganizes.

"Extended exposure to low-threat, high-sensory-richness environments has been associated with measurable changes in default mode network activity," explains Dr. Marcus Raichle of Washington University in St. Louis, whose foundational research on the default mode network — the brain system responsible for self-reflection, creativity, and long-term planning — helped establish why genuine mental downtime is not a luxury but a neurological necessity. "The brain uses these periods to consolidate, prune, and essentially upgrade its own architecture."

The implications for the serious professional are significant. This is not the science of relaxation. This is the science of cognitive performance.

The Compound Effect of Sensory Immersion

What makes Kanuhura's environment particularly potent from a neurological standpoint is the compound effect of multiple restorative inputs operating simultaneously. The warm equatorial light regulates circadian rhythms disrupted by screen exposure and artificial lighting. The rhythmic sound of the ocean activates the parasympathetic nervous system with a consistency that sleep apps attempt — and largely fail — to replicate. The tactile experience of warm sand, open water, and unhurried movement recalibrates proprioceptive awareness in ways that desk-bound professionals rarely access.

Dr. Eva Selhub, a Harvard Medical School physician and researcher who has written extensively on the physiology of resilience, describes this kind of multi-sensory natural immersion as "a full-system reset — not just for the mind, but for the body's regulatory networks that support mental performance."

The brain, she notes, is not separate from the body it inhabits. When the body's stress architecture is dismantled layer by layer — through movement, nutrition, sleep quality, and environmental safety — the mind that emerges is not merely rested. It is, in a meaningful physiological sense, rebuilt.
